Personally, I think the reasons are more than just Reach is not a multi-platform game. Games can overstay their welcome. Not counting Halo CE twice (with CEA releasing this year) Halo has had 5 games in 10 years, 6 if you count Halo Wars. IMO, that is more than enough for players to burn out on the franchise.

Add to it all the arguments that have been on these forums, and elsewhere, about Reach, and it's not really a suprise that Halo has fallen off the #1 spot. I am not saying Halo is a bad franchise at all, it's just an older franchise that has had a good run. Nothing can stay at the top forever.
